Abstract

The invention relates to a motor energy storage device. The device can be used especially when driving load of the motor is unbalanced. The device comprises a pedestal 1, a starting motor 2, a motor shaft 3, a coupling 4, a clutch 5, a clutch shaft 6, a short shaft 7, a belt wheel 8, a belt wheel shaft 9, an energy storage wheel (11), an energy storage axle (11), a bearing 12, a working motor shaft 13 and a working motor 14. The device is advantageous in that because the device is used when the driving load of the motor is unbalanced, the motor is enabled to stably run without fluctuation of current; electric energy can be saved; and the motor can be protected.

Description

Motor energy storage equipment
Technical field
The present invention relates to a kind of motor energy storage equipment, the motor energy storage equipment used under being especially applicable to motor driven load imbalance situation.
Background technology
The motor used at present does not generally have energy storage equipment, when motor driven load imbalance, can cause the fluctuation of motor current, both be unfavorable for saves energy, be unfavorable for again the protection of motor.
Summary of the invention
The object of the invention is to design a kind of motor energy storage equipment, when driving load imbalance, increase motor driven stability, electronic function balancedly drives load, thus saves energy, the motor energy storage equipment of motor can be protected again.
The present invention includes base 1, starter motor 2, starter motor axle 3, coupling 4, clutch 5, clutch shaft 6, minor axis 7, belt pulley 8, Pulley shaft 9, accumulation of energy wheel 10, accumulation of energy wheel shaft 11, bearing 12, work drive motor axle 13 and work drive motor 14 etc.Starter motor 2 is arranged on base 1, starter motor axle 3 is connected with clutch shaft 6 by coupling 4, clutch 5 is arranged on base 1, clutch shaft 6 is connected with minor axis 7 by coupling 4, minor axis 7 is connected with Pulley shaft 9 by coupling 4, dismounting minor axis 7 can carry out belt replacing, Pulley shaft 9 is fixedly mounted on belt pulley 8, Pulley shaft 9 is connected with accumulation of energy wheel shaft 11 by coupling 4, accumulation of energy wheel shaft 11 is fixedly mounted on accumulation of energy wheel 10, accumulation of energy wheel shaft 11 is provided with bearing 12, bearing 12 is arranged on base 1, accumulation of energy wheel shaft 11 is connected with work drive motor axle 13 by coupling 4, work drive motor 14 is arranged on base 1.
This motor energy storage equipment, in use, because the startup inertia of this device is comparatively large, so when starting, should first make clutch be in bonding state, then starts work drive motor and starter motor simultaneously.After driving load normally runs, by clutch separation, close starter motor, drive load by work drive motor, work drive motor and driving load enter normal operating conditions.
The invention has the advantages that this motor energy storage equipment, when motor driven load imbalance, owing to have employed motor energy storage equipment; work drive motor even running can be made; the fluctuation of electric current can not be there is, be conducive to saves energy, also protect motor simultaneously.
Accompanying drawing explanation
Fig. 1 is the front view of motor energy storage equipment of the present invention.
In FIG,
1-base, 2-starter motor, 3-starter motor axle, 4-coupling, 5-clutch, 6-clutch shaft, 7-minor axis, 8-belt pulley, 9-Pulley shaft, 10-accumulation of energy is taken turns, 11-accumulation of energy wheel shaft, 12-bearing, 13-work drive motor axle, 14-work drive motor.
